Washington Square is written by Adam Frederic Duritz, David A. Immergluck, David Lynn Bryson, Daniel John Vickrey, Charles Thomas Gillingham, Millard Powers, James Bogios. ✔️
When was Washington Square released?
It is first released on March 21, 2008 as part of Counting Crows's album "Saturday Nights & Sunday Mornings" which includes 14 tracks in total. This song is the 6th track on this album. ✔️
Which genre is Washington Square?
Washington Square falls under the genre Rock. ✔️
How long is the song Washington Square?
Washington Square song length is 4 minutes and 17 seconds.
